Additional file 3: of miR-27a and miR-27b regulate autophagic clearance of damaged mitochondria by targeting PTEN-induced putative kinase 1 (PINK1)

open access: yes, 2016
a Comparison of 3′UTR sequences of PINK1 mRNAs from different species. Multiple alignment was performed using ClustalW program with 3′UTR sequences of PINK1 mRNAs from human (NM_032409), chimpanzee (XM_001164912), monkey (XM_001096957), rat (NM_001106694), and Mouse (NM_026880). Seed match sites for miR-27a/b are highlighted in red.

Additional file 8: of miR-27a and miR-27b regulate autophagic clearance of damaged mitochondria by targeting PTEN-induced putative kinase 1 (PINK1)

open access: yes, 2016
a Schematic diagram of miR-23a ~ 27a ~ 24–2 and miR-23b ~ 27b ~ 24–1 clusters. b, c The levels of miR-23a/b upon mitochondrial damages. HeLa cells were incubated with DMSO, 10 μM CCCP, or combination of 10 μM oligomycin and 4 μM antimycin as indicated. miR-23a/b levels were measured by qRT-PCR and normalized to corresponding U6 levels.
